**Q: Why does the Gridloom crossword generator sometimes take forever on 21x21 puzzles?**

Short version: the fill solver backtracks hard when the theme entries box it into a corner. If generation runs past two minutes, it's almost always a bad seed word list, not a bug. Try regenerating with a different seed before filing anything. And please don't "optimize" the scoring heuristic without reading the history first — it's been tuned three times. Full solver notes and benchmarks live on the internal page here.

operations page: https://confluence.lumicsys.internal/projects/display/projects/display

A: It depends on payload shape. Compression cuts bandwidth roughly 60% for our JSON event streams, but adds CPU cost and per-connection memory for the sliding window, which matters at the gateway's connection counts. As a new contractor, leave it disabled for binary telemetry channels and enabled for text channels unless benchmarks say otherwise. Changing the setting in production requires the gateway's emergency configuration account, and its recovery passphrase is noted just below.

unlock words, fahog-yadup: zorix-quenix

Before we ship Lanternfish 4.2, confirm end-to-end request tracing actually stitches across the cart, pricing, and fulfillment services — last sprint the spans dropped at the pricing hop because of a header rename. Quick check: fire a synthetic order through the Brightmoor staging mesh and eyeball the trace graph for gaps. If it looks clean, mark the checklist item done in the sync notes. Paste the verification trace reference below for the record.

build token for tajeg-bajep: htk14_409ba9df6b8acb

## Tuning per-tenant quotas

Quillhaven enforces rate quotas at the tenant level using a token-bucket per tenant, refilled on a fixed interval. When reviewing changes here, note that burst capacity and refill rate interact: raising burst without lowering refill can let a single tenant starve the shared Ashbourne ingest queue. Quota overrides live in tenant config and take precedence, but the global defaults below act as the safety floor for any tenant without an override. The current defaults are as follows.

constants for kaduf-hadup:
QUOTAS = {
    "zorath": 2,
    "ralael": 5,
}